We are seeking a Senior Observability Lead with deep expertise in Splunk Enterprise to design, scale, and optimize observability solutions across our hybrid infrastructure. This is a strategic and hands-on role focused on enabling visibility, accelerating incident response, and improving operational intelligence for infrastructure and application services.

You will act as the technical authority on all things related to log management and monitoring, with a strong emphasis on Splunk architecture, data ingestion pipelines, search optimization, and operational dashboards. Familiarity with other observability tools is a plus.

Key Responsibilities

  • Own the design, deployment, and lifecycle management of the Splunk Enterprise platform, including indexer and search head clustering, forwarders, and knowledge objects.
  • Define and implement best practices for data onboarding, parsing, enrichment, and storage to support observability use cases.
  • Collaborate with infrastructure, DevOps, security, and application teams to build reliable, scalable observability solutions.
  • Develop advanced SPL searches, correlation rules, alerts, and performance dashboards.
  • Improve alert quality and reduce noise through smarter event correlation and visualization.
  • Drive observability maturity initiatives including logging standardization, automation, and self-service access to telemetry data.
  • Evaluate and integrate additional observability and monitoring tools (e.g., Prometheus, Grafana, LogicMonitor, AppDynamics, Dynatrace, etc.) to complement existing capabilities.
  • Lead troubleshooting and incident response efforts where visibility and telemetry data are required.
  • Mentor junior engineers and influence platform and observability architecture decisions.

Qualifications:

  • 8-12 years of progressive experience in observability, infrastructure monitoring, or SRE roles.
  • Minimum 7 years of direct hands-on experience with Splunk Enterprise at enterprise scale.
  • Deep knowledge of Splunk architecture, including clustering, ingestion pipelines, search performance tuning, and index lifecycle policies.
  • Advanced proficiency with SPL (Search Processing Language) and dashboarding.
  • Experience building and scaling log pipelines using technologies such as syslog, Fluentd, Logstash, Cribl, etc.
  • Familiarity with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P) and hybrid infrastructure environments.
  • Experience working with configuration management and infrastructure-as-code tools (e.g., Terraform, Ansible).
  • Excellent collaboration, problem-solving, and communication skills.

Must Have

  • Splunk certifications (e.g., Certified Architect, Consultant, or Admin).
  • Experience with APM and tracing tools (e.g., OpenTelemetry, Jaeger, New Relic, etc.).
